Anhui wastewater treatment plant serves Suzhou, Anhui, China, with a designed capacity of 1.00 (unit unspecified) and a population served of 150,000. It operates under China's national wastewater regulations.

The Anhui wastewater treatment plant is located in Suzhou, Anhui Province, China, serving a population of approximately 150,000. The facility is situated in the urban area of Suzhou, contributing to the region's sanitation infrastructure. Environmental context

The plant discharges into local waterways that flow into the Huai River basin, a major river system in eastern China. The Huai River ultimately drains into the Yellow Sea, supporting diverse aquatic life and agricultural irrigation. Protecting this watershed from nutrient pollution and contaminants is critical for regional ecological health and downstream communities.
